Understanding ADHD Assessment for Adults in the UK

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is often deemed a youth condition, however lots of adults also battle with its symptoms. These can include neg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ity, which can have significant effects on everyday life, consisting of work performance, relationships, and overall wellbeing. As awareness of ADHD grows, so does the recognition of the need for appropriate assessment and medical diagnosis in adults. This post will check out the ADHD assessment procedure for adults in the UK, highlighting crucial aspects, including what to anticipate, how assessments are conducted, and who can perform them.

What is ADHD?

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der defined by a relentless pattern of negligence and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that hinders operating or advancement. While the exact cause is not known, a combination of hereditary, ecological, and neurological aspects is thought to play a role. Signs usually appear in youth, however they can continue into the adult years, often leading to challenges at work, in relationships, and in managing daily tasks.

Why is Assessment Important?

Accurate medical diagnosis through an assessment is important since it can cause proper treatment and assistance alternatives, consisting of medication, psychiatric therapy, or way of life changes. Appropriate assessment also helps differentiate ADHD from other disorders with overlapping symptoms, such as anxiety or depression.

ADHD Assessment Process

The assessment procedure can appear challenging, but it is structured to guarantee a comprehensive evaluation. Below is a step-by-step guide.

Step 1: Initial Consultation

The very first action usually involves a conversation with a healthcare professional, such as a general professional (GP) or a psychiatrist. This preliminary consultation is utilized to go over symptoms and issues.

Table 1: Initial Consultation Checklist

ProductDescription
Case historyReview of individual and household case history
Symptom DiscussionComprehensive account of symptoms and their impact
Way of life FactorsExamination of diet plan, sleep, and other practices
Mental Health AssessmentConsideration of co-existing mental health conditions

Step 2: Comprehensive Assessment

If ADHD is thought, a more thorough assessment will be set up. This may consist of self-report surveys and interviews, along with interviews with relative or considerable others if approval is provided.

Table 2: Components of Comprehensive Assessment

ElementDescription
ADHD-specific QuestionnairesStandardized tests developed to examine ADHD signs
Medical InterviewsThorough discussions to comprehend signs more holistically
Behavioral ObservationsMonitoring of behavior in various settings, if possible
Peer and Family InputCollecting insights from those near the individual

Action 3: Diagnosis and Feedback

As soon as all information has been gathered, the health care expert will analyze the details. They might utilize the DSM-5 (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ders - Fifth Edition) criteria to reach a diagnosis. Following the assessment, feedback will be supplied. This may include a discussion about treatment alternatives or recommendations to psychological health specialists.

Who Conducts the Assessment?

In the UK, ADHD assessments can be carried out by various experts:

  • General Practitioners (GPs): Often the first point of contact, they can supply recommendations to experts.
  • Psychiatrists: Medical doctors specializing in psychological health, who can identify and use treatment plans.
  • Medical Psychologists: Trained to conduct assessments and might use behavioral treatments as part of treatment.
  • Specialist ADHD Services: Some locations have dedicated services for ADHD, staffed by specialists trained particularly in ADHD assessment and treatment.

Treatment Options Following Assessment

As soon as identified, people can access numerous treatment choices, consisting of:

  1. Medication: Stimulant and non-stimulant medications can assist manage symptoms.
  2. Psychiatric therapy: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) can be useful for handling life skills and coping methods.
  3. Way of life Modifications: Changes to diet, exercise, and sleep can create encouraging environments for managing signs.
  4. Support Groups: Connecting with others who comprehend ADHD can provide emotional assistance and useful pointers.

Frequently Asked Questions About Adult ADHD Assessment

1. The length of time does the assessment process take?

The entire assessment process can draw from a couple of weeks to several months, depending upon waiting lists and the complexity of the circumstance.

2. Is the assessment covered by the NHS?

Yes, ADHD assessments can be performed through the NHS, although waiting times can differ substantially. Private choices are also offered for those who prefer a quicker process.

3. What should I give the assessment?

Individuals may desire to bring any pertinent medical records, a list of symptoms, and possibly insight from family or good friends relating to behaviors observed.

4. Will my diagnosis be private?

Yes, all medical records and assessments are personal. However, if there is a requirement to share info, consent will usually be sought.

5. Can adults establish ADHD later on in life?

While ADHD is largely considered a long-lasting condition that starts in childhood, some adults might discover symptoms that were formerly unrecognized, leading to diagnosis later on in life.

6. What if I disagree with the diagnosis?

It's crucial to express any concerns to the evaluating clinician. A consultation is constantly a choice if someone feels unsure about their diagnosis.
